Summary
CVE-2000-0300 is a vulnerability affecting PcAnywhere 9.x that utilizes weak encryption for its default setting. As a result, remote attackers can intercept and decrypt traffic related to PcAnywhere or NT domain accounts, posing a significant security risk. This issue makes it essential for users to update their PcAnywhere software or configure it to use stronger encryption methods to secure their connections.
